Programming with C++ - Course Repository

Welcome to the "Programming with C++" course repository! This repository contains a comprehensive collection of topics covered in the course. Each unit is outlined below for your reference.

Unit-I: Basics

  • Overview: Introduction to C++ programming.
  • Input/Output: Input and output operations in C++.
  • Program Structure: Syntax and structure of C++ programs.
  • Namespaces: Organizing code using namespaces.
  • Identifiers, Variables, Constants: Naming conventions and data storage.
  • Enumeration (enum): Enumerated data types.
  • Operators: Understanding and using operators.
  • Typecasting: Converting between data types.
  • Control Structures: If-else, switch, and loops.
  • Simple Functions: Basics of function definition.
  • Call and Return by Reference: Passing parameters by reference.
  • Inline Functions: Benefits of inline functions.
  • Macro Vs. Inline Functions: Comparison between macros and inline functions.
  • Function Overloading: Overloading functions.
  • Default Arguments: Using default arguments in functions.
  • Friend Functions: Friend functions in C++.
  • Virtual Functions: Introduction to virtual functions for polymorphism.

Unit-II

  • Basics of Object and Class: Introduction to object-oriented programming.
  • Private, Public and Protected Members: Access control specifiers.
  • Static Data and Function Members: Static members in classes.
  • Constructors and Their Types: Different types of constructors.
  • Destructors: The role of destructors.
  • Operator Overloading: Overloading operators.
  • Type Conversion: Converting between data types.
  • Concept of Inheritance: Introduction to inheritance.
  • Types of Inheritance: Single, multiple, multilevel, hierarchical, hybrid.
  • Protected Members in Inheritance: Access control in inherited classes.
  • Virtual Base Class: Understanding virtual base classes.

Unit-III

  • Pointers in C++: Pointers and their usage.
  • Pointers and Objects: Working with pointers and objects.
  • This Pointer: The "this" pointer in C++.
  • Virtual and Pure Virtual Functions: Implementing polymorphism.
  • Concept of Streams: Introduction to streams.
  • cin and cout Objects: Input and output stream objects.
  • C++ Stream Classes: Working with stream classes.
  • Unformatted and Formatted I/O: Input/output formatting.
  • Manipulators: Using manipulators for formatting.
  • File Stream: File input and output operations.
  • C++ File Stream Classes: Working with file streams.
  • File Management Functions: Managing files.
  • File Modes: Different file modes (text, binary, etc.).
  • Binary and Random Files: Handling binary and random access files.

Unit-IV

  • Template: Understanding templates.
  • Function Templates: Using function templates.
  • Overloading of Function Templates: Overloading templates.
  • Arguments in Function Templates: Parameters in template functions.
  • Class Templates: Basics of class templates.
  • Inheritance of Class Templates: Inheriting class templates.
  • Class Templates with Overloaded Operators: Operator overloading in class templates.

Unit-V

  • Introduction to Exception: Understanding exceptions.
  • try-catch-throw: Exception handling using try-catch blocks.
  • Multiple Catch: Handling multiple exceptions.
  • Catch All: Catching unknown exceptions.
  • Rethrowing Exception: Re-throwing exceptions.
  • Implementing User Defined Exceptions: Custom exception handling.
  • Overview and Use of Standard Template Library (STL): Introduction to STL.
  • Exceptions in Constructors and Destructors: Handling exceptions in constructors and destructors.
  • Uncaught Exceptions Handling: Managing uncaught exceptions.
  • Exceptions in Class Templates: Handling exceptions in class templates.
  • Exceptions in Operator Overloaded Functions: Dealing with exceptions in operator-overloaded functions.

This repository serves as a valuable resource for students taking the "Programming with C++" course. You can explore each unit for in-depth explanations and examples.
